Output ffb250b08e693406f6e2a4fc811c259f44e05e6d8f2a9020788a07fde1713a12:1

value
289430
script pubkey
OP_0 OP_PUSHBYTES_20 5d81187366639fa8891770253f39713adb4ca890
address
bc1qtkq3sumxvw063zghwqjn7wt38td5e2ysk54ljc
transaction
ffb250b08e693406f6e2a4fc811c259f44e05e6d8f2a9020788a07fde1713a12
confirmations
311555
spent
true